Abstract

A találmány szerinti eljárásban hangyasav és/vagy főrmaldehidlebőntására szerves, savas szennyvizekben, a szennyvízáramőtérintkezésbe hőzzák hőrdőzón lévő fémkatalizátőrral, és az őldatőn akémiai őxidáció elősegítése céljából levegőt vagy mőlekűlárisőxigéngázt bőcsátanak keresztül. A jelen találmány szerinti eljárásbiztőnságős, gyakőrlatban alkalmazható és költséghatékőny alternatívaezeknek az anyagőknak a mikrőőrganizműsők segítségével történő,biőlógiai kezelésével szemben. A jelen találmány szerinti eljárásegyaránt megvalósítható szakaszős vagy főlyamatős üzemmódban, és - atalálmánnyal összhangban - a szennyvízáramban lévő 3800 Pm hangyasav,és 5800 ppm főrmaldehid mennyisége egyaránt 200 ppm-re, vagy mégkisebb értékre csökkenthető. ŕ
